How Matching and Profiles Work
Guava uses profile prompts (open-ended questions about humor, values, and lifestyle) to move beyond photo-based first impressions. Users complete these prompts to reveal who they are, and the app's matching algorithm pairs them with others whose answers suggest genuine compatibility. This approach encourages meaningful exchanges from the start, grounded in shared interests rather than surface attraction alone.

Install steps
Install Guava on Windows 10/11 or macOS using BlueStacks, a free Android compatibility layer. Here is how to set it up.
Get the BlueStacks installer
Head to bluestacks.com and grab the installer matching your operating system.
Launch the installer
Open the file you downloaded and follow the prompts. The first-time install pulls a few hundred MB and usually finishes in a few minutes.
Open BlueStacks
When setup finishes the emulator launches automatically. Allow it a moment to finalize the initial configuration on first run.
Sign in to Google Play
Click the Play Store tile inside BlueStacks and sign in with a Google account so you can install apps from the official catalog.
Search for the app
Use the Play Store search bar to find the title you came for. Confirm the developer name matches before tapping install.
Install and open
Tap Install, wait for the download to complete, then launch the app from the BlueStacks home screen. Pin it to the dock for one-click access.

Does Guava require payment to use?
Guava includes optional in-app purchases such as coins and diamonds, which some features may require. The base app can be downloaded and explored, though certain interactions involve spending within the app.
Is Guava safe to use?
Guava is a mainstream social app with standard account and messaging features. Users should exercise typical online dating caution: verify that interactions are with real people, avoid sharing sensitive contact information immediately, and report any suspicious behavior through the app's support channels.
